Cortona Resources receives approval for Australian project
Cortona Resources has received environmental approval from the federal government for the Dargues Reef gold mine at Majors Creek in New South Wales, Australia.

The firm is currently receiving designs and tenders for the box cut and access road, as part of advancing the development of Dargues Reef, and will award the contract following a review.
The reverse circulation drilling will test the new targets along the Copper Ridge near Dargues Reef, where the firm has identified gold and silver anomalism along 1km of strike.
